A woman has died after a hillwalking incident that left her daughter requiring hospital treatment.

The Mountain Rescue Team and HM Coastguard helicopter were called to Glen Coe after concerns for a woman who was seen on a path leading from the Lairig Eilde car park towards Buachaille Etive Beag at 9.30am on Monday.

During the search, a 52-year-old's body was found a short distance away and both women were taken by helicopter to Fort William.

The first woman, understood to be the 52-year-old's daughter, was taken to Belford Hospital where her condition is described as stable.

Sergeant Ross McCartney said: "Our thoughts are with everyone affected by this tragic incident.

"We are currently carrying out inquiries to establish the full circumstances. These inquiries are currently at an early stage.

"I would like to thank Glencoe MRT and HM Coastguard for their invaluable assistance with this challenging incident."
